Output 1d59bda814a9be94dad165f6d6de8e1a8997a901844261a0b6c91e446884de96:0

value
39349512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 300763707a7585d5d6fc9ea694e001883010740e OP_EQUAL
address
364yD7HCSg7Vka36xTLg6fHnq8tbpSPY9d
transaction
1d59bda814a9be94dad165f6d6de8e1a8997a901844261a0b6c91e446884de96
spent
true